PROCEDURE

实验过程

NaBH3CN (0.25 mmol) was added to a mixture of 4-[[N-(2-(tert-butoxycarbonylamino)-4,5-difluorobenzoyl)glycyl]aminomethyl]piperidine (0.050 mmol) with 3,4-diethoxybenzaldehyde (0.15 mol), methanol (1.2 mL) and acetic acid (0.050 mL), and the obtained mixture was stirred at 50° C. overnight, cooled to room temperature, loaded onto a Varian™ SCX column and washed with methanol (5 mL×2). The obtained product was eluted with a 2 M methanol solution of NH3 (5 mL) and concentrated. Dichloromethane (2 mL) and phenyl isocyanate (0.10 mL) were added to the obtained residue, and the resulting mixture was stirred at room temperature for 1 hour, loaded onto a Varian™ SCX column and washed with methanol (5 mL). The obtained product was eluted with a 2 M methanol solution of NH3 (5 mL) and concentrated. The residue was dissolved in methanol (0.25 mL); and a 4 M dioxane solution of HCl (0.125 mL) was added to the resulting solution. The obtained mixture was stirred at room temperature overnight and concentrated. The resulting residue was dissolved in methanol, loaded onto a Varian™ SCX column and washed with methanol (5 mL×2). The obtained crude product was eluted with a 2 M methanol solution of NH3 (5 mL) and concentrated to thereby afford 4-[[N-(2-amino-4,5-difluorobenzoyl)glycyl]aminomethyl]-1-(3,4-diethoxybenzyl)piperidine (Compd. No. 2065) (21.2 mg, 84%). The purity was determined by RPLC/MS (97%). ESI/MS m/e 505.2 (M++H, C26H34F2N4O4).
